Acne launches first eyewear collection inspired by music icons

Apr 27, 2015

Acne Studios has launched its first eyewear collection, "Acne Studios Eyewear Collection," now available at its flagship stores and acnestudios.com. Creative director Jonny Johansson designed the collection based on music icons who inspire and reference him. The collection offers a wide variety of styles, including the futuristic new "Mask" model, which debuted in the AW15-16 collection, and the new "Library" model with its thick rims, which was also seen in the men's AW15-16 collection. The collection also features a unique lens texture and frame color scheme, such as the "Spitfire," which combines yellow lenses with a gold frame, and the "Mustang," which combines a pink frame and lenses.
